WindowBuilder Pro is an add on product for VisualAge Smalltalk developed by Instantiations Inc. Commonly shortened as WBPro, the tool allowed the VA Smalltalk programmer to simplify the building user interfaces for VAS by developing WYSIWYG UI development, allowing you to interactively create, place, and edit user interface controls in your Smalltalk applications. WindowBuilder Pro supported NLS support including full DBCS support, drag and drop support for OS/2 and OLE for Windows, visual inheritance, morphing of controls and so on.
The product supported Windows 3.1, Windows 95, Windows NT and OS/2 Warp in the late 90's and the user interfaces created for one version of VA Smalltalk worked with any other version.
